Avnet debuts design program - Off the Shelf - Brief Article

Electronic News, Oct 7, 2002 by Rob Spiegel

AVNET DESIGN SERVICES (ADS), A DIVISION OF PHOENIX-based Avnet Inc., last week introduced the Avnet Design Service Provider, a program that pools top engineering design service companies in North America to provide customers with board- and system-level solutions. According to Avnet, customers seeking third-party design assistance can now gain access to a select group of prescreened and certified design service providers through the program.

"As a result of design complexities, designers often do not have the in-house expertise or the resources to bring a product to market in the time required," said Jim Schaeffer, director and VP of Avnet Design Services. "ADS, through a combination of its Avalon Reference Design System and Design Service Providers, can offer a more comprehensive time-to-market solution to designers."
